Some remarks on Fano threefolds of index two and stability conditions

Abstract

We prove that ideal sheaves of lines in a Fano threefold XX of Picard rank one and index two are stable objects in the Kuznetsov component Ku(X)\mathsf{Ku}(X), with respect to the stability conditions constructed by Bayer, Lahoz, Macr\`i and Stellari, giving a modular description to the Hilbert scheme of lines in XX. When XX is a cubic threefold, we show that the Serre functor of Ku(X)\mathsf{Ku}(X) preserves these stability conditions. As an application, we obtain the smoothness of non-empty moduli spaces of stable objects in Ku(X)\mathsf{Ku}(X). When XX is a quartic double solid, we describe a connected component of the stability manifold parametrizing stability conditions on Ku(X)\mathsf{Ku}(X).
